Output 213ba6142fca1eef7fd2073e087e5e62b02cc2421ca6c518a93cf00be1d9eef4:120

value
5165549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854437c275c25b793b7cde8065823f5041e8ff28 OP_EQUAL
address
3DqfWuxHGcfYuEZgmLKUSTpqoHEG9H2q75
transaction
213ba6142fca1eef7fd2073e087e5e62b02cc2421ca6c518a93cf00be1d9eef4
confirmations
51447
spent
true